Lindsay Sandiford, a 69-year-old British grandma, has been freed from Indonesian death row after 12 years.
Sandiford was arrested in Bali on May 19, 2012, with a significant amount of cocaine found in her luggage. She claimed she was forced to carry the drugs by a gang that threatened her sons.
Despite her appeals, she was sentenced to death by firing squad on January 22, 2013, and sent to Kerobokan Prison. However, an agreement between the UK and Indonesian governments secured her release.
